Marguerite Utech

Marguerite E. Utech, 82, Ramona, died June 4, 2008, at Hillsboro Community Medical Center, Hillsboro.

Born Nov. 27, 1925, near Hope, she was the daughter of Charley and Maggie (Friedli) Bayes.

She graduated from Hope High School in 1943.

On June 25, 1944, she married Fred E. Utech. They lived and farmed in the Ramona and Tampa area.

Prior to her marriage, she worked as a clerk at the Herington Air Base and later as a cook at the Herington Sale Barn Café for 17 years.

She was preceded in death by her husband, Fred; and three brothers, Charles, Verne, and William Bayes.

Survivors include two sons, Garland of Amsterdam, Mo., and Marlon of Collierville, Tenn.; daughter, Jeanetta Hanschu of Ramona; sister, Margery Brown of Merriam; brother, Glenn Bayes of Herington; sister-in-law, Darlene Bayes of Salina; eight grandchildren; and 11 great-grandchildren.

Funeral services were Monday morning at Carlson-Becker Funeral Home, Hope, with the Rev. Clark Davis officiating.

Burial was in Lewis Cemetery, Ramona.

Memorial funds have been established in her name with Trinity Lutheran Church, Ramona, or the Ramona Senior Center.
